Transaction 2493c366462cb4ff8059ec2f13a7c0735f03a6453562ce78a486335efc6e1f81
1 Input
1 Output
-
2493c366462cb4ff8059ec2f13a7c0735f03a6453562ce78a486335efc6e1f81:0
- value
- 6109260
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c1a7e1e388218283e1418a366a24621ba68075c OP_EQUAL
- address
- 34Fcaf2jF8dJmQ7V2dXsCLjmGzyexFkT9S